§ 654.3. — 654.3. (Repealed (in Sec. 1) and added by Stats. 2019, Ch. 856, Sec. 2.)

California·Code BPC Business and Professions Code - BPC·Div. 2. DIVISION 2. HEALING ARTS·Ch. 1. CHAPTER 1. General Provisions·Art. 6. ARTICLE 6. Unearned Rebates, Refunds and Discounts
(a)For purposes of this section, the following definitions shall apply:
(1)“Arrange for” and “establish” mean the act of a licensee, or an employee or agent of that licensee, receiving application information from the applicant and submitting it to the lender for approval or rejection.
(2)“Deferred interest provision” means a contractual provision that allows for interest to be charged on portions of the original balance that have already been paid off.
(3)“Licensee” means an individual, firm, partnership, association, corporation, limited liability company, or cooperative association licensed under this division or under any initiative act or division referred to in this division.
(4)“Licensee’s office” means either of the following:

Legislative History

Repealed (in Sec. 1) and added by Stats. 2019, Ch. 856, Sec. 2. (SB 639) Effective January 1, 2020. Section operative July 1, 2020, by its own provisions.
